Part III: Utility leaders discussion
The AIWW Leaders Forum is about translating shared knowledge into action. Leaders from cities, industries and utilities will bring their water issues to the table. These are real water cases which will be matched with the relevant stakeholders and experts. By bringing the right high level community together, we aim to achieve real breakthroughs and decisions. Together with stakeholders from international institutions, experts and investors, steps will be taken to achieve breakthroughs for different cases subjects and issues. 

The Leaders Forum discussions are by invitation only, with limited access for a number of selected delegates who are interested in joining the forum. Disclaimer: Please be aware that this agenda is subject to change.

Roundtable discussions
The roundtable discussions give the opportunity to discuss further about the topics of the Global Dialogue and Leading Utilities of the World sessions. It provides a space where CEOs and directors of water utilities can continue their conversations in a formal, yet conversational, context. The aim of the roundtable session is to discover new insights and make real breakthroughs together on shared performance and operational challenges. Ten water utility CEOs will Chair the roundtable discussions, giving first-hand experience and genuine insight. 

With this programme of the Utility Leaders Forum, produced in cooperation with the Global Water Leaders Group, we hope to offer you the opportunity to take crucial steps forward in confronting the challenges you and your organisation are facing, creating a better tomorrow for utilities and communities.
